télécharger 444.36 Kb.
|
![]() Rapport Final : Gestion de la Taxation dans les réseaux de télécommunication ![]() ![]() RemerciementsNous tenons à remercier en premier lieu Monsieur Patrick DEVRIENDT, chef du département de Traitement du Signal, pour la mise à disposition des salles et de ces équipements nécessaires à mener à bien notre projet, la société THOMSON pour le prêt de ses téléphones IP, Mr CARPENE pour sa disponibilité pour les prêts de matériels et surtout Monsieur Vincent BABOT, notre chef de projet pour sa disponibilité et ses conseils tout au long de ces six mois d’étude. Sommaire :Introduction : 5 I.L’objectif du projet 6 a.Identification des besoins 6 b.Cahier des charges 6 c.Architecture générale du réseau de notre projet 8 d.Eléments constitutifs de notre réseau 8 i.L’IPBX 8 ii.Le Switch 9 iii.Les Téléphones IP 9 iv.Les Softphones 11 II.La téléphonie sur IP (ToIp) 12 a.Architecture d’un réseau ToIp 12 b.Le modèle OSI 14 i.La Couche Physique 14 ii.La Couche Liaison de Données 14 iii.La Couche Réseau 14 iv.La Couche Transport 15 v.La Couche Session 15 vi.La couche Présentation 15 vii.La Couche Application 15 c.Le Protocole SIP 15 i.Définition du Protocole SIP (Session Initiation protocole) 15 ii.Les Différentes Fonctionnalités associées au Protocole SIP 16 iii.Architecture du protocole SIP 16 iv.Ouverture d’une session 16 v.Format des messages SIP 17 vi.Avantages du protocole SIP 17 vii.Sécurité et authentification 17 viii.Fonctionnalités du protocole SIP 18 ix.Architecture en couches de SIP dans le modèle OSI 18 x.Exemple d’un appel simple par le protocole SIP 19 d.Codecs utilisés 20 e.Qualité de service et problèmes liés à la VoIP 26 i.La latence, délai ou temps de réponse 26 ii.La perte de paquets (packet loss) 28 iii.La gigue (jitter) 29 iv.Phénomène d’écho 29 f.Les architectures de migration vers la ToIP 29 i.La ToIP dans une TPE 29 ii.La ToIP dans une PME 31 iii.La ToIP dans une Grande Entreprise (GE) 32 III.La plate-forme téléphonique TRIXBOX (Asterisk@Home) 34 a.Astérisk 34 i.Présentation d’Asterisk 34 ii.Les fonctionnalités 35 b.Présentation de TRIXBOX 35 c.Licences 35 d.Les protocoles utilisés par cette plate-forme 36 i.Le protocole IAX 36 ii.Le protocole H.323 36 e.Possibilités des différents services 37 IV.La plate-forme de taxation : A2Billing 38 a.L’Asterisk Gateway Interface (AGI) 39 b.Les principes de bases 39 c.Les différentes solutions de paiements 40 i.Solutions prépayées 40 ii.Solutions post payée 41 d.Principe de fonctionnement d’A2Billing 41 e.L’interface de management 42 i.Configuration des clients 42 ii.Configuration de la facturation 47 iii.Carte de taux 49 iv.Bouquet d’Offre 54 v.Jonction 55 vi.DID 55 vii.Compte-rendu d’appel 58 viii.Facture 59 ix.Administrateur 59 f.Les solutions et les modules 61 g.Les failles du système 62 i.Configuration par défaut 62 ii.Protocole SIP 62 iii.Deny of service 62 iv.Dépassements des logs 63 v.Modification de la trame IP 63 Conclusion 64 Annexes A : Les étapes d’installations de TRIXBOX 65 Annexes B : Les étapes d’installations d’A2BILLING 78 a.Choix du système d’exploitation et de la distribution 78 b.Vérification de l’installation du serveur Apache et PHP 78 i.Mise en place du Serveur APACHE 78 ii.Mise en place du serveur PHP 79 iii.Mise en place du serveur Postgres 79 iv.Mise en place du serveur Mysql 80 v.Préparation du serveur de donnée Postgres pour A2Billing 81 c.Mise en place et installation d’A2Billing 82 i.Téléchargement du logiciel A2Billing 82 ii.Création de d’un utilisateur de bases de données pour A2Billing 82 iii.Création des bases de données et remplissages de la base Postgres 82 iv.Création de la base de donnée sur MySQL 84 v.Création des bases de données et remplissages de la base MySQL 84 vi.Installation des fichiers pour la configuration d’asterisk2billing 85 vii.Installation de l’interface de gestion d’A2Billing 86 viii.Configuration et customisation de l’interface web sur le fichier a2billing.conf 87 d.Installation des composants AGI application 91 i.Installation 91 ii.Installation des fichiers sons 91 iii.Configurer et customiser l’AGI : a2billing.conf 91 iv.Configuration des extensions pour faire tourner A2Billing dans Trixbox 96 Annexes C : Echéancier 97 Bibliographie : 100 Table des Figures : |
![]() | ![]() | ||
![]() | ![]() | ||
![]() | ![]() | ||
![]() | ![]() | ||
![]() | ![]() |